if its roonagh pier near louisburgh your on about, then dogs,huss,flounder and pollock during the summer, have not fished it during the winter, and mind the swells if you fish the rocks behind the pier it can be very dangerous!! go on out to silver strand and you have a good chance of flounder turbot and dab,from the beach and coalies and thornies from the rocks father out.
